Vocational and Technical enrolment (% of total secondary enrolment) in Thailand
Thailand: Vocational and Technical enrolment (% of total secondary enrolment) was 10.1% in 2024. ▼ Falling
Vocational and Technical enrolment (% of total secondary enrolment) in Thailand, 1971–2024
Source: World Bank.
Analysis
In 2024, vocational and technical enrolment (% of total secondary enrolment) in Thailand stood at 10.1%.
That represents a change of down 20.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, vocational and technical enrolment (% of total secondary enrolment) in Thailand peaked at 27.7% in 1971 and was at its lowest, 8.0%, in 2015.
Thailand ranks 73rd of 202 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 30 years of available data.

Thailand compared with similar countries
- Thailand's 10.1% is above the median for upper middle income countries, which is 5.9%, 1.7× the median. (56 countries reporting)
- Thailand's 10.1% is above the median for East Asia & Pacific, which is 4.2%, 2.4× the median. (33 countries reporting)
